Vodafone eSIM - Local Network With Reliable Coverage

Vodafone eSIM in Albania gives you access to one of the country’s main mobile networks with the reliability expected from a local carrier. This means strong 4G coverage in urban centers like Tirana, Durrës, and Vlorë as well as reasonable coverage along major roads and in popular destinations.

Vodafone’s eSIM plans work well if you want a locally branded service with direct support in Albania. Activation usually requires visiting a Vodafone store or authorized reseller, and you may need to provide identification at the point of sale. Once activated, the eSIM behaves like a traditional Vodafone SIM card with the convenience of remote provisioning.

Vodafone plans include data, voice, and SMS options. This makes them useful for travelers who prefer to have a local phone number for calls and texts in addition to data. The main considerations are setup time and store visits compared with digital providers that deliver QR codes before your trip.

In summary, Vodafone eSIM is a solid choice if you value local carrier support and full service voice and data plans. It is especially useful for business travelers or longer stays where a local number matters.

Airalo - Best Budget eSIM Option for Albania

Airalo eSIM is known for low entry prices and simple eSIM plans that you can buy before you travel. Airalo offers data plans that work in Albania through partner networks. These plans are easy to install because you receive a QR code right after purchase.

Airalo’s main advantage is pricing. You can start with a small data plan if you only need mobile internet for mapping, messaging, and light browsing. This makes Airalo suitable for travelers who do not consume large amounts of data and want the lowest upfront cost.

Airalo plans are data only. This means you will not have a local voice number unless you use third-party apps for calls and texts. Plan validity and data amounts vary by region and offer. Before buying, check the plan details to match your trip length and usage needs.

In summary, Airalo is a good option when you need a budget-friendly eSIM with simple data plans you can install quickly. It is less suited for heavy data users because larger plans can cost more per gigabyte than other providers.

MobiMatter - Flexible and User Friendly

MobiMatter eSIM offers flexible eSIM plans that work in Albania. The brand focuses on a straightforward user experience with in-app management. You choose the amount of data and plan duration, then install the eSIM via QR code.

MobiMatter plans are also data only. They are designed for travelers who want control over plan size and validity. You can usually purchase and activate a plan within minutes, which is convenient if you decide data needs after arrival.

MobiMatter’s network access depends on partners that serve Albania. Coverage and performance are generally reliable in main cities and tourist areas. The app allows you to monitor data usage and manage multiple plans if needed.

Overall, MobiMatter is a balanced choice for travelers who want flexibility and simple plan controls without commitment to long durations or complicated plans.

When a Classic SIM Still Makes Sense

Although eSIMs are the better option for most users, there are cases where a physical SIM card is still useful. This usually applies to long stays, residency requirements, or situations where a local number is mandatory for contracts or verification.

Classic SIM cards require visiting a store, providing identification, and managing a physical card. For short stays, this effort rarely pays off. For longer stays, it can be worth considering after arrival.

For most visitors, the convenience of an eSIM outweighs any minor limitations.

FAQ - Best eSIMs in Albania

1. Can you use an eSIM in Albania?

Yes. eSIMs work reliably in Albania and connect to the same local mobile networks as physical SIM cards. Coverage is strong in cities, tourist areas, and along major roads.

2. Is an eSIM better than a physical SIM card in Albania?

For most travelers, yes. eSIMs activate faster, do not require store visits or ID checks, and can be installed before arrival. Physical SIMs only make sense for long stays or local phone numbers.

4. Do Albanian eSIMs support 4G and 5G?

Most eSIMs in Albania support 4G LTE. 5G is available in selected areas and cities, depending on the network and device compatibility.

5. Can I make phone calls with an eSIM in Albania?

Most international eSIMs are data only. You can make calls using apps like WhatsApp or Skype. Vodafone eSIM offers voice and SMS with a local number.

6. Will an eSIM work immediately after landing in Albania?

Yes. If installed in advance, an eSIM connects as soon as your phone detects the local network. This allows you to use maps and messaging immediately at the airport.

7. Is my phone compatible with eSIM in Albania?

Most modern smartphones support eSIM, including newer iPhones, Google Pixel devices, and many Samsung Galaxy models. Always check device compatibility before purchasing.

8. Can I use hotspot or tethering with an eSIM?

Yes, most eSIM providers allow hotspot usage. Data speed and limits depend on the plan you choose and how much data you consume.
